A pair of 4-story Italianate residential buildings completed together in 1857 as twin townhouses for Stephen Daniels and William H. Merrill. Both are clad in brownstone, which replaces the original brick. The sills, lintels and doorway entablatures were removed at the time of the resurfacing. They retain their high stoops leading up to round-arched entries on the left. The double-doors differ at each house.

Both exteriors also have segmental-arched windows, with round-arched basement windows (with iron grilles) topped by keystones. At the upper floors the three window bays grow shorter at each floor. The houses are crowned by roof cornices with console brackets and panels, painted black and grey respectively.
